Mary R. Rooney is a scholar working on Cardiology and Cardiovascular Medicine, Endocrinology, Diabetes and Metabolism and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Mary R. Rooney has authored 65 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Cardiology and Cardiovascular Medicine, 20 papers in Endocrinology, Diabetes and Metabolism and 8 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Mary R. Rooney's work include Diabetes Management and Research (13 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(12 papers) and Atrial Fibrillation Management and Outcomes (9 papers). Mary R. Rooney is often cited by papers focused on Diabetes Management and Research (13 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(12 papers) and Atrial Fibrillation Management and Outcomes (9 papers). Mary R. Rooney collaborates with scholars based in United States, United Kingdom and Ireland. Mary R. Rooney's co-authors include Elizabeth Selvin, Pamela L. Lutsey, Justin B. Echouffo‐Tcheugui, Álvaro Alonso, Michael Fang, Lin Y. Chen, James S. Pankow, Bige Özkan, Katherine Ogurtsova and Edward J. Boyko and has published in prestigious journals such as JAMA, Circulation and SHILAP Revista de lepidopterología.
